How To Grow Hair Back From Androgenetic Alopecia, Does hair grow back after androgenetic alopecia? In androgenetic alopecia, the hair tufts on the gradually shrink, so the number of hairs in each tuft decrease (this is called ‘miniaturisation’). Eventually, when all the hairs in the tuft are gone, the skin of the scalp appears between the hairs.
